Transaction cf61be5b54fd270b2facafbfdffee8f68ff21200c7087450f633a3f5d6f1aa4d
1 Input
1 Output
-
cf61be5b54fd270b2facafbfdffee8f68ff21200c7087450f633a3f5d6f1aa4d:0
- value
- 449192
- script pubkey
- OP_0 OP_PUSHBYTES_20 e3b8dc0aa682ac3e8b7d49e93228357dc918eb7e
- address
- bc1quwudcz4xs2krazmaf85ny2p40hy336m7nkmj5e